Where is Rise Networks based, and do you operate beyond Nigeria?
Our headquarters is in Lagos, Nigeria, but we offer our courses and training virtually. However, our programs, research, and collaborations extend across Africa and globally through strategic partnerships.
How is Rise Networks different from other technology or training organizations?
Unlike many training-only outfits, Rise Networks works at the intersection of research, training, policy, and advisory. We not only train AI talent but also shape frameworks, build tools, and advise diverse institutions, industries and sectors to ensure ethical, inclusive, and impactful AI adoption.

What kind of training programs does Rise Networks offer?
We offer intensive programs in Artificial Intelligence and data, which stretch to fields in Data Science, Machine Learning, Cloud Computing, and other emerging technologies, tailored to equip learners with job-ready and innovation-driven skills. This also applies to captains of industry and professionals in diverse sectors beyond tech.
Who can join your programs?
Our programs are open to students, university graduates, early-career professionals, entrepreneurs, organizations, and governments interested in acquiring AI and data-driven skills.
What does “Data and Artificial Intelligence for Development” mean?
It means using the power of AI and data technologies to solve real societal challenges such as education, health, jobs, and governance while advancing Africa’s competitiveness in the global digital economy.
Do you offer virtual or hybrid learning?
Our programs are offered virtually to ensure accessibility and scalability across Nigeria and beyond — while maintaining the same high standards of learning.

General What industries or sectors do you focus on with your AI and data programs?
Our work cuts across diverse sectors, including education, health, agriculture, governance, financial inclusion, and creative industries, anywhere AI and data can accelerate human development.
What does your advisory and consulting service cover?
We support governments, corporations, and development institutions with policy design, digital transformation, workforce reskilling, AI strategy, and ethical governance frameworks.

Do you provide scholarships, grants, or financial aid for your programs?
Yes, some of our programs are fully or partially funded through scholarships and partnerships to ensure inclusivity for talented individuals who may lack financial resources.
